Curb Your Enthusiasm is returning for season 11 and the release date, plus teaser trailer, were just released!
The comedy series continues to prove how seemingly trivial details of one’s day-to-day life – a cold cup of coffee, a stained shirt, a missing toothbrush – can precipitate a catastrophic chain of events. To keep the narrative spontaneous, the series is shot without a script and cast members are given scene outlines and improvise lines as they go.

Curb Your Enthusiasm season 11 has been shared ahead of its forthcoming release.The clip, which you can watch below, sees Larry David getting into numerous comical situations with Jon Hamm and Seth Rogen.JB Smoove, Cheryl Hines, Patton Oswald, Jeff Garlin, Richard Lewis, Vince Vaughn, and Richard Kind also feature.The hit Larry David comedy, which has been running since 2000, has been off-air since early 2020.The comedy series will air on October 24 on HBO Max in the US.

Netflix has confirmed the third and final season of Lost In Space will release December 1.The modern reimagining of the classic 1960s sci-fi series, set 30 years in the future, follows the Robinson family who have been selected to help colonise space.
